Jones's Roundleaf Bat vs tundra vole

Hipposideros jonesi compared with Microtus oeconomus

Key Differences

  • Jones's Roundleaf Bat is Near Threatened while tundra vole is Least Concern.

Taxonomic Classification

Rank Jones's Roundleaf Bat tundra vole
Kingdom same Animalia (Animals) Animalia (Animals)
Phylum same Chordata (Chordates) Chordata (Chordates)
Class same Mammalia (Mammals) Mammalia (Mammals)
Order Chiroptera (Bats) Rodentia (Rodents)
Family Hipposideridae Cricetidae
Genus Hipposideros Microtus
Species Hipposideros jonesi Microtus oeconomus

Evolutionary Relationship

Jones's Roundleaf Bat and tundra vole share a common ancestor at the Class level: Mammalia. (Mammals)
